carillon - A set of bells, often in a bell tower, sometimes operated by means of a keyboard manual or pedal, originating from the Low Countries.
carillon - A tune adapted to be played by musical bells.

  • A carillon is a musical instrument that is usually housed in a free-standing bell tower, or the belfry of a church or other municipal building. The instrument consists of at least 23 cast bronze cup-shaped bells, which are played serially to play a melody, or sounded together to play a chord. A carillon is played by striking a keyboard the keys of which are sometimes called "batons" with the fists and by pressing the keys of a pedal keyboard with the feet.
